What is driving Solana (SOLUSD)’s stock price down today?

Solana experienced intraday downside pressure as broader digital asset markets faced macro-driven headwinds and short-term profit-taking at critical technical resistance. Following a multi-week advance that brought price action toward overhead technical barriers in the 106 to 108 dollar resistance zone, institutional and tactical traders reduced exposure to lock in recent gains. Macroeconomic sentiment was weighed down by firming U.S. Treasury yields and a resilient U.S. dollar, following robust economic data releases that reinforced expectations of a cautious Federal Reserve monetary policy stance.

In derivatives and spot venues, momentum indicators signaled short-term exhaustion as relative strength readings hovered near overbought territory. A modest contraction in open interest and a recalibration of funding rates reflected long position unwinding as leverage was reduced across altcoin derivative markets. Although intraday liquidity comfortably absorbed the selling volume above psychological support around the 100 dollar threshold, the temporary pause in spot buying enabled short-term profit-taking to dictate price action throughout the trading session.

Despite the temporary retracement, structural drivers and underlying network activity across the Solana ecosystem remain supportive. On-chain metrics continue to show strong operational health, supported by sustained decentralized exchange volumes, growing real-world asset tokenization, and high network fee generation. Additionally, institutional interest remains evidenced by ongoing positive net inflows into spot Solana investment vehicles over extended timeframes. Consequently, today's price weakness reflects routine technical consolidation and macro liquidity repricing rather than a broader deterioration in structural fundamentals.

Recent Events and Risks:

  • Deceleration in ETF Inflows and Daily Outflows: Institutional demand for U.S. spot Solana exchange-traded products dropped sharply, with weekly net inflows plunging by nearly 97%, accompanied by single-day net outflows of $5.2 million, dampening baseline spot accumulation for the token.
  • Elevated Derivatives Liquidation Risk near Support: Recent market pullbacks triggered nearly $30 million in SOL long liquidations, leaving derivative market leverage fragile and exposing the asset to cascading margin calls if price breaks below the $100 psychological level toward the $93.75 support region.
  • Failed Fee-Burn Governance Proposal: Solana validators rejected a governance measure that would have introduced usage-based fees, failing to implement a mechanism expected to burn roughly 9,000 SOL daily and removing an anticipated supply-reduction catalyst.
  • Macro Risk-Off Sentiment and Yield Pressures: A broader macro shift driven by elevated U.S. Treasury yields and higher energy prices has triggered risk aversion across global markets, reducing investor appetite for high-beta digital assets and dampening altcoin liquidity.
